Abstract
A simple phenomenological model for the electric dipole intensities of nf --> nf transitions is proposed. The model is derived by adopting o f the common angular overlap model to the generalized Judd-Ofelt theor y of the static coupling mechanism. It leads to reduction of a number of the effective intensity parameters to six, three of which correspon d to the f --> d excitations and the remaining to the f --> g ones. Ca lculations performed for some lanthanide complexes show that the model , despite its inborn crudeness, provides satisfactory results and may be a convenient tool for a preliminary estimation of intensities. Regu larity of the obtained parameters indicates a possibility of further r eduction of their number.
